Ingredients
- 8 mini bagels: sliced in half
- 180 g (6 oz) cream cheese: softened (plain or flavored)
- 16 small black olives: sliced (for eyes and buttons)
- 8 baby carrots: cut into thin strips (for noses)
- 16 thin cucumber rounds: (for scarves)
- 8 red bell pepper strips: (for scarves or hats)
- 16 capers or black peppercorns: (for mouth)
- 2 tablespoons chives: finely chopped (optional for extra decoration)
- 8 slices cheddar or Swiss cheese: (optional)
- 8 slices turkey ham or vegetarian deli slices: (optional)
- Lettuce leaves: (optional)
Instructions
- Step 1:
- Spread a generous layer of cream cheese on the bottom half of each mini bagel.
- Step 2:
- If desired layer with cheese deli slices and lettuce. Top with the other half of the bagel.
- Step 3:
- Place each assembled bagel sandwich cut-side up (flat side up).
- Step 4:
- Decorate the top surface to look like a snowman face Place two olive slices for eyes Add a carrot strip for the nose Arrange capers or peppercorns in a smile shape for the mouth Use cucumber rounds and red pepper strips to create a scarf just below the face Sprinkle with chives for a festive touch if desired.
- Step 5:
- Serve immediately or cover and refrigerate until ready to serve.

Notes
For a sweet version swap cream cheese for whipped cream cheese with honey and use fruit for decoration. Get creative with toppings try sliced radishes cherry tomatoes or colored peppers for more vibrant snowmen. Serve with vegetable sticks or fruit on the side for a complete lunch.
Required Tools
Serrated knife Spreading knife Small paring knife (for cutting vegetables) Cutting board
Nutritional Information
Calories 140 Total Fat 5 g Carbohydrates 20 g Protein 4 g per sandwich without optional fillings

Common Recipe Questions
- → What kind of cream cheese works best?
Plain or flavored cream cheese can be used; softened cream cheese spreads easily and enhances the bagel's texture.
- → Can I prepare these in advance?
Yes, assemble and decorate the bagels, then cover and refrigerate. Serve chilled for best freshness.
- → What vegetables are ideal for decoration?
Olives, baby carrot strips, cucumber rounds, red bell pepper, capers, and chives provide colorful details for snowman faces.
- → Are these suitable for vegetarians?
Yes, using vegetarian spreads and deli slices makes these mini bagels vegetarian-friendly.
- → How can I make a sweet version?
Swap cream cheese for whipped cream cheese sweetened with honey and use fruit slices instead of vegetables for decoration.
